Showcasing the food and events

Clients choose caterers largely on how the food and past events look. Strong visual content, appetising food and beautifully catered events, is central to catering marketing, because it shows quality and presentation in a way words cannot. A strong portfolio on Instagram and the website builds the desire and trust that turn enquiries into bookings.

This visual portfolio does much of the persuading, and the paid channels and SEO put it in front of the right clients, corporate and private, at the moment they are planning an event.

Reaching corporate and private clients

Corporate and private catering are different audiences with different needs, budgets and decision factors. Corporate clients, arranging office meals, meetings, functions and events, weigh reliability, presentation, variety and service, and often become recurring clients. Private clients, planning weddings, parties and gatherings, weigh the experience, the food and how special the event will feel. Campaigns target each with tailored messaging and relevant portfolio work.

Reaching both audiences well, rather than treating all enquiries the same, brings more relevant enquiries and better-matched bookings, and corporate catering in particular can provide valuable recurring revenue.

Fast quoting wins bookings

Catering is enquiry-and-quote driven, and clients often contact several caterers, so responding quickly with a clear, appealing quote is often what wins the booking. The marketing captures enquiries and feeds them into fast follow-up, usually via WhatsApp, so fewer leads are lost to slow responses. Speed and clarity at the quoting stage convert more of the hard-won enquiries.

The whole system is built with this in mind: generate quality enquiries, capture them cleanly, and enable fast, clear quoting so the business wins bookings it would otherwise lose.

Why don't you take a percentage of ad spend?
Because charging a percentage creates an incentive to push your budget higher whether or not it helps. A flat fee keeps my advice honest: I recommend the spend that makes sense for you, not for my invoice.
